Duke Jackson selected to be on Local Food Security Team at Fort Lewis College

2014 Nov 21

Duke Jackson, of Taos, NM, was selected to be a member of the Local Food Security Team at Fort Lewis College's Environmental Center. Jackson's major is Environmental Studies .

The Environmental Center’s Local Food Team works to promote local food security and connect Fort Lewis College to the local food system. The team helps run the campus garden, puts on events educating our community on the importance and benefits of local food and supports projects that increase student access to local food.

Founded in 1991, the Fort Lewis College Environmental Center (EC) is a campus organization committed to working for environmental sustainability and social justice both at Fort Lewis College and in the Durango community. As part of its student-driven mission, the EC works to connect students to opportunities to create real change. Each year, the EC selects student leaders through a competitive application process. Selected students work on small teams in a non-profit like setting to address the most critical environmental and social issues facing our world. Through their work, the EC students are creating change today while also gaining skills and experience vital to becoming tomorrow's civic leaders.
